No Description
You can not select more than 25 topics Topics must start with a letter or number, can include dashes ('-') and can be up to 35 characters long.
Arthur Poulet 67518ed8e3
Improve file architecture
2 years ago
bin Improve file architecture 2 years ago
lib/backup Improve file architecture 2 years ago
more argument to save 3 years ago
.gitignore Add email, fix minor bugs 2 years ago
Gemfile Improve main 3 years ago
Gemfile.lock Improve main 3 years ago
LICENSE Add license GPL-3.0 2 years ago
README.md fix arguments handler 3 years ago
config.yml.example conventional naming 3 years ago
save_data Improve file architecture 2 years ago

README.md

Usage

cp save_data.yml.example save_data.yml
edit save_data.yml
./save_data.rb

Code edit

  • save_data.rb read the configuration, instantiate the right backup classes, and execute the script.
  • Backup.rb interface class for backups.
  • Backup/MongoDB.rb class that handle mongodb backups.
  • config.yml default configuration file.
  • Arguments.rb arguments handler